Readability Tips for Mobile and Small Previews
While Elf Vintage has a commanding presence, it’s important to ensure it remains legible across different formats. On mobile screens, I kept the font size large enough to maintain clarity without sacrificing style. For thumbnails and image overlays, I avoided overly ornate styles and focused on clean, sharp letterforms.
When using Elf Vintage on dark backgrounds, I opted for lighter color variations to preserve contrast. Similarly, on light backgrounds, I chose darker shades to ensure the text remained visible even in fast-scrolling feeds.
Font Pairing and Stylistic Choices
To keep the design balanced, I paired Elf Vintage with a clean sans serif like Montserrat or Lato for body text. This combination created a harmonious contrast between the vintage and modern elements, enhancing both readability and visual interest.
I also experimented with script fonts for decorative accents, but always kept Elf Vintage as the primary display font. This ensured consistency across all campaign materials while adding a touch of elegance.
